
Japan's industrial output in February fell a seasonally adjusted 6.2 % from the previous month, as production of vehicles, electronic devices and manufacturing equipment dropped, the Japanese government said Wednesday.
The index of output at factories and mines stood at 93.6 against the base of 100 in 2010, the Japanese Ministry of Economy, Trade and Industry said in a preliminary report.
But the government maintained its basic assessment of production, saying the trend of output is fluctuating without a clear direction, with production expected to rebound in the coming months.
The index is projected to rise 3.9 % and 5.3 % in March and April, respectively, according to manufacturers polled by the ministry.
The index of industrial shipments declined 4.6 % in February, while that of inventories was down 0.1 % in the month.
